IntelliJ IDEA 2023新版本无法创建Servlet的解决方法

作者:JC2024.01.17 05:46浏览量:275

简介:IntelliJ IDEA 2023 新版本中,有些用户可能会遇到无法创建 Servlet 的问题。这可能是由于多种原因造成的,包括插件配置、项目结构设置等。本文将介绍如何解决这个问题,帮助您顺利创建 Servlet。

千帆应用开发平台“智能体Pro”全新上线 限时免费体验

面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用

立即体验

在 IntelliJ IDEA 2023 新版本中,如果无法创建 Servlet,可以尝试以下解决方法:

  1. 检查插件配置
    首先,检查您的 IntelliJ IDEA 是否安装了 Java EE 插件。如果没有安装,请通过“File”菜单选择“Settings”(Windows 和 Linux)或“IntelliJ IDEA”菜单选择“Preferences”(macOS),然后在弹出的对话框中搜索“Java EE”,确保插件已启用。
  2. 配置项目结构
    接下来,检查您的项目结构是否正确配置。在项目视图中,右键单击项目名称,选择“Open Module Settings”(或“Project Structure”),然后在左侧菜单中选择“Project”。确保“Project SDK”已正确设置,并且“Project language”设置为“Java”。
  3. 添加 Web 支持
    在模块设置中,找到“Facets”选项卡,然后点击右侧的“Add”按钮,选择“Web”。在弹出的对话框中,确保“Web facet”已启用,然后点击“OK”。
  4. 检查 Servlet API
    确保您的项目中包含了正确的 Servlet API。在项目视图中,右键单击项目名称,选择“New”>“Java Class”,然后在弹出的对话框中输入类名。在右侧的“Add Import for”列表中,确保包含了正确的 Servlet API 类(例如javax.servlet.http.HttpServlet)。
  5. 创建 Servlet
    现在,您应该能够创建 Servlet 类了。在项目视图中,右键单击项目名称,选择“New”>“Servlet”,然后输入 Servlet 类的名称和包名。在弹出的对话框中,您可以配置 Servlet 的其他属性,例如 URL 映射和初始化参数。
  6. 检查文件编码
    有时候,文件编码问题可能会导致无法创建 Servlet。确保您的项目文件编码设置为正确的编码(例如UTF-8)。在项目视图中,右键单击项目名称,选择“Open Module Settings”,然后在左侧菜单中选择“Encoding”。确保“Default encoding for the project”设置为正确的编码。
  7. 清理和重建项目
    如果以上方法都没有解决问题,尝试清理并重建您的项目。在 IntelliJ IDEA 中,选择“Build”菜单中的“Rebuild Project”选项。这将清理并重新构建您的项目,可能解决创建 Servlet 的问题。
    通过以上方法,您应该能够解决 IntelliJ IDEA 2023 新版本无法创建 Servlet 的问题。如果问题仍然存在,请检查 IntelliJ IDEA 的官方文档或联系 IntelliJ IDEA 的技术支持获取帮助。
article bottom image

相关文章推荐

发表评论

图片